Keep off drugs or athletics will die!

Jamaica’s Usain Bolt during a press conference in London. [AFP]

Usain Bolt has issued a chilling warning that "athletics will die" if a solution cannot be found to the drug problem plaguing the sport.

The sprint legend is set to bow out of track and field after the World Championships, which begin in London tomorrow.
